What Is MVTR, and Why Does It Matter for Gun Storage?

MVTR stands for Moisture Vapor Transmission Rate. It measures how much water vapor passes through a material over a set time. A lower MVTR means less moisture reaches your firearm.

Moisture is the primary driver of rust, tarnish, and surface pitting. Even sealed containers trap humidity that condenses on cold steel. A low-MVTR barrier is your first line of defense against that damage.

Most storage bags slow moisture only a little. API VCI bags use engineered barrier films that block it far more aggressively, which extends protection across many more storage environments.

How MVTR Is Measured

MVTR is tested under controlled heat and humidity using the ASTM F1249 method. Results are reported in grams per 100 square inches per day. Lower numbers always indicate a better moisture barrier.

The API Material Advantage: A Layered System

API builds every gun bag as a system, not a single sheet of plastic. Each layer has a job, and together they deliver protection that no single-layer film can match.

The Interior VCI Layer

Every API bag uses Cortec VpCI-126 Blue film as the interior layer. This proven film releases Vapor phase Corrosion Inhibitor molecules into the sealed space. Those molecules settle on metal and form a protective layer.

This VCI chemistry protects multiple metals at once, including carbon steel, stainless steel, aluminum, brass, and cast iron. It reaches recessed areas, bores, and hard-to-coat surfaces that oils often miss.

The Outer Barrier Layer

The outer barrier is where API separates itself from the competition. Our standard transparent bags use a MIL-PRF-22191F T1 barrier film as the outer layer. This film is engineered for low moisture transmission.

Our ESD/VCI combo bag goes further. It uses a foil-laminate barrier outer layer with a metalized PET, polyethylene, and foil structure. This construction creates an exceptional moisture and oxygen barrier.

The MVTR Numbers: Proven Moisture Protection

Marketing claims mean little without test data. The numbers below come directly from published material specifications, tested by the same ASTM F1249 method for a fair comparison.

Our standard transparent MIL-PRF-22191F T1 barrier posts an MVTR of 0.010 g/100 in²/day. That figure already outperforms common storage plastics by a wide margin.

The foil-laminate outer barrier on our ESD/VCI combo bag posts an MVTR of 0.0005 g/100 in²/day. That is roughly twenty times lower than the transparent barrier alone.

A lower MVTR translates directly into drier conditions inside the bag. Drier conditions mean slower corrosion, longer protection windows, and reliable performance in humid or fluctuating climates.

Multi-Layer Construction and Puncture Strength

A barrier only protects if it stays intact. A single pinhole can let moisture and air flood the package. That is why puncture strength is critical for long-term storage.

API multi-layer bags are built and tested for durability under the MIL-STD-3010 puncture method. This recognized standard measures resistance to the punctures that firearms parts and edges can cause.

The layered foil-laminate structure resists tears and pinholes far better than thin single-layer poly. Each bonded layer adds mechanical strength and helps maintain a continuous moisture seal in handling and transit.

Locking In VCI Molecules: The Efficiency Difference

Here is a detail many gun owners never consider. VCI molecules are a finite resource inside any bag. Once they escape, they are gone, and protection fades over time.

Single-layer VCI poly bags have a hidden weakness. Their thin walls let VCI molecules off-gas in two directions. The molecules diffuse inward toward the firearm, but they also leak outward into the surrounding air.

That outward leakage is wasted protection. It draws down the VCI supply faster and shortens the effective lifespan of the bag. You lose chemistry that should be guarding your firearm.

How API Bags Conserve VCI

API barrier layers change this equation. The high-barrier outer films block VCI molecules from escaping outward. The chemistry stays concentrated inside the bag, where it belongs.

Because API VCI bags off-gas only into the sealed interior, the VCI supply lasts longer. You get a higher effective concentration and a longer service life from the same chemistry.

Frequently Asked Questions About VCI Gun Bags

How long do VCI gun bags protect a firearm?

Cortec VpCI-126 film can protect metal for up to five years, depending on construction and conditions. API multi-layer bags help extend that window by conserving VCI chemistry and blocking moisture.

Do VCI gun bags leave residue on my firearm?

No. VCI protection works through vapor, not a coating. The molecules form an invisible protective layer that does not leave oil or film. Your firearm is ready to use immediately.

Why choose a multi-layer VCI bag over a single-layer poly bag?

Multi-layer bags offer a far lower MVTR and greater puncture resistance. They also lock VCI molecules inside the bag, so protection lasts longer and works in more storage environments.

Can I reuse my API VCI gun bag?

Yes, within limits. A bag that remains sealed and undamaged can be resealed and reused. Inspect for punctures or worn seals, since an intact barrier is essential for protection.
